Publication number: 20130209596Abstract: Disclosed is a mixture to create expandable curing bladders for use in the curing process of rubber compositions such as tires. The bladders have an increased service with the addition of the aramid fibers to the rubber polymer. The aramid fibers increase the tear resistance of the cured product allowing for an increased number of expansions and contractions of the rubber polymer during the curing process. The use of these aramid fibers allows the tire curing bladders to cure more tires without changing out the bladder increasing the cost efficiency of the tire curing bladder.Type: ApplicationFiled: December 28, 2012Publication date: August 15, 2013Applicant: RHEIN CHEMIE CORPORATIONInventor: Ken Lee Phelps

Patent number: 7135514Abstract: The present invention provides a method and product that provides a dust-free homogeneous dispersion of zinc diacrylate in polybutadiene for use in golf balls. More specifically, the invention relates to a dispersion of zinc diacrylate in a special high-cis grade of polybutadiene commonly used by golf ball manufacturers. We have found that such a dispersion of ZDA can be made by using specific processing promoters, which not only allow the manufacture of the predispersion, but have a beneficial effect on the final properties of the golf ball. The processing promoters of the present invention enable more uniform dispersion of the ZDA into the polymer matrix, eliminate sticking to the mixer rotors, provide improved extrusion and pelletizing rates, as well as function as a separant to greatly minimize, if not totally eliminate, massing of the pelletized product.Type: GrantFiled: October 28, 2002Date of Patent: November 14, 2006Assignee: Rhein Chemie CorporationInventor: Anders H. Patent number: 6515057Abstract: A method and product which provides a solid, non-powdered homogeneous form to liquid and low melting point solid compounds which facilitates stability, storage, dispersability and handling and which may be added directly to formulations requiring the liquid compound or low melting point solid compound. The liquid or low melting point solid ingredient is combined with a binder which is comprised of at least a wax and thermoplastic polymer. During the method of forming the product, both the binder and the liquid compound (or low melting point solid compound) pass through a liquid phase during which they are mixed. The product is then formed and cooled.Type: GrantFiled: November 21, 2000Date of Patent: February 4, 2003Assignee: Rhein Chemie CorporationInventors: Richard D. Cortelezzi, Clifford C. Martin
